Mac Mouse Fix - To correct scroll direction of my Logitech mice. Also can assign back/forward mouse button. The Logitech official app is super bloated. Source: over 2 years ago
Not tried yet but this looks quiet interesting https://mousefix.org. Source: over 2 years ago
Yup, same here. I use this open source tool https://mousefix.org/ otherwise the scrolling would drive me insane. Source: over 2 years ago
You can try https://mousefix.org. I used it to configure an old Logitech mouse with some custom actions. Source: almost 3 years ago
Nice! I've been using Mac Mouse Fix (https://mousefix.org/), which is also open source, to handle inverting my mouse wheel and remapping the back/forward buttons, but LinearMouse looks quite a bit more featureful. - Source: Hacker News / about 3 years ago
